STORY: Cat-ar World Cup?

These cats have been stealing the limelight at the 2022 World Cup in Qatar

A press conference with Brazil’s Vinicius Jr was interrupted by a furry feline

but it was quickly ejected by the team’s press manager

Stray cats are a common feature on the streets of Doha

and France’s Ousmane Dembele is apparently scared of them

(Randal Kolo Muani, France forward)

"A small anecdote - I think Ousmane (Dembele) is scared of cats."

(JOURNALISTS LAUGHING)

KOLO MUANI: "Yes, cats. There are cats who roam outdoors. When we eat outdoors, there are cats strolling around. And Ousmane is scared of them. It makes everyone laugh."

England defender Kyle Walker discussed the squad’s ‘lucky charm’

Dave the cat resides at the Three Lions' World Cup base

(Kyle Walker, England defender)

"Dave's fine, he had a little scrap with the other cat the other night, I think they're fighting over territory and the food, but you know he's doing well and hopefully I can stick to my promise where I said that he would come home with us if we were able to win the World Cup, so Dave's fine thank you for asking."
